Kate Thompson an award-winning journalist, ghostwriter and novelist who has spent the past two decades in the UK mass market and book publishing industry. Over the past nine years Kate has written ten fiction and non-fiction titles, three of which have made the Sunday Times top ten bestseller list. Secrets of the Lavender Girls will be her eleventh book.
